Giter VIP home page Giter VIP logo

azurwastaken / dojo Goto Github PK

View Code? Open in Web Editor NEW

This project forked from dojoengine/dojo

0.0 0.0 0.0 4.25 MB

Dojo is a provable game engine and toolchain for building onchain games and autonomous worlds with Cairo

Home Page: https://dojoengine.org/

License: Apache License 2.0

Shell 2.63% JavaScript 0.31% Rust 65.53% CSS 0.04% Makefile 0.39% HTML 0.03% Dockerfile 0.23% Solidity 1.67% Cairo 29.17%

dojo's Introduction

Dojo: The Provable Game Engine

Dojo is a community driven open-source, Provable Game Engine, providing a comprehensive toolkit for building verifiable games and autonomous worlds.

๐Ÿš€ Launch Your Onchain Game Faster with Dojo

Dojo offers a comprehensive suite of onchain game development tools, harnessing the capabilities of Rust and Cairo ๐Ÿฆ€, to deliver unparalleled speed and scalability.

๐Ÿ”‘ Highlighted Features of Dojo:

  1. Entity Component System (ECS): Crafted in Cairo, it provides a solid foundation to structure your game.
  2. Torii Indexer: Say goodbye to manually creating indexers. Torii does it automatically for you!
  3. Katana Network: An RPC development network to streamline and expedite your game's iterative processes.
  4. Sozo CLI: Your trusty CLI tool to oversee and upkeep your in-game universes.
  5. Typed SDKs: For a smoother, error-free coding experience.

๐Ÿš€ Quick Start

See the installation guide in the Dojo book.

๐Ÿ“š Examples in 30s

๐Ÿ—’๏ธ Documentation

You can find more detailed documentation in the Dojo Book here.

โ“ Support

If you encounter issues or have questions, you can submit an issue on GitHub. You can also join our Discord for discussion and help.

๐Ÿ—๏ธ Contributing

We welcome contributions of all kinds from anyone. See our Contribution Guide for more information on how to get involved.

โœ๏ธ Enviroment

See our Enviroment setup for more information.

โ›ฉ๏ธ Built with Dojo

Contributors โœจ

Thanks goes to these wonderful people (emoji key):

Tarrence van As
Tarrence van As

๐Ÿ’ป
Mathieu
Mathieu

๐Ÿ’ป
Shramee Srivastav
Shramee Srivastav

๐Ÿ’ป
omahs
omahs

๐Ÿ’ป
Larko
Larko

๐Ÿ’ป
Loaf
Loaf

๐Ÿ’ป
Milan Cermak
Milan Cermak

๐Ÿ’ป
drspacemn
drspacemn

๐Ÿ’ป
greged93
greged93

๐Ÿ’ป
Junichi Sugiura
Junichi Sugiura

๐Ÿ’ป
Thomas Belloc
Thomas Belloc

๐Ÿ’ป
Yun
Yun

๐Ÿ’ป
Ammar Arif
Ammar Arif

๐Ÿ’ป
ftupas
ftupas

๐Ÿ’ป
whatthedev.eth
whatthedev.eth

๐Ÿ’ป
raschel
raschel

๐Ÿ’ป
sparqet
sparqet

๐Ÿ’ป
Pia
Pia

๐Ÿ’ป
bing
bing

๐Ÿ’ป
ptisserand
ptisserand

๐Ÿ’ป
glihm
glihm

๐Ÿ’ป
Caspar Oostendorp
Caspar Oostendorp

๐Ÿ’ป
Jonathan LEI
Jonathan LEI

๐Ÿ’ป
Paweล‚
Paweล‚

๐Ÿ’ป
lambda-0x
lambda-0x

๐Ÿ’ป
Harsh Bajpai
Harsh Bajpai

๐Ÿ’ป
johann bestowrous
johann bestowrous

๐Ÿ’ป

This project follows the all-contributors specification. Contributions of any kind welcome!

dojo's People

Contributors

tarrencev avatar kariy avatar broody avatar ftupas avatar ponderingdemocritus avatar cheelax avatar lambda-0x avatar milancermak avatar aymericdelab avatar shramee avatar ametel01 avatar larkooo avatar ptisserand avatar rkdud007 avatar eightfilms avatar notv4l avatar xjonathanlei avatar glihm avatar whatthedev-eth avatar wraitii avatar neotheprogramist avatar enitrat avatar thiscaspar avatar gianalarcon avatar junichisugiura avatar greged93 avatar omahs avatar zarboq avatar sparqet avatar jobez av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.